The Importance of Choosing the Right Mobility Scooter
When looking for a mobility scooter, one need to remember that these gadgets differ extensively in regards to size, abilities, and features. Selecting the right design is important for making sure convenience, security, and benefit. Here are some essential factors to consider:
Type of Mobility Scooter: Different types of scooters accommodate different needs. There are 3 main types:
- Travel scooters: Lightweight and simple to take apart for transport.
- Mid-size scooters: Offer a balance of power and mobility.
- Durable scooters: Designed for rugged outside use and larger weight capacities.
Weight Capacity: Ensure that the scooter can comfortably hold the rider's weight, which is normally shown in the item requirements.
Battery Life and Range: Consider how far the scooter can take a trip on a single charge, particularly if it will be used for extended outings.
Comfort: Look for functions like adjustable seats and armrests to boost user convenience during trips.
Accessories: Some scooters come with extra features such as storage baskets, headlights, and sunshades, which can greatly enhance use.
How to Buy a Mobility Scooter Near You
Discovering a mobility scooter nearby can be approached in numerous methods. Below are some techniques that may assist in your search:
Local Medical Supply Stores: Many locations have medical supply stores that concentrate on mobility help, including scooters. Going to these stores enables potential purchasers to test scooters personally.
Online Marketplaces: Websites such as Amazon, eBay, and specialized medical devices websites offer a wide choice of mobility scooters. Purchasers should constantly look for regional delivery alternatives.
Mobility Equipment Dealers: These specialized dealers typically offer a wider series of choices, in addition to leasings and financing plans. Try to find those with existing consumer reviews to determine dependability.
Second-hand Options: For those on a tighter spending plan, looking for pre-owned scooters on platforms such as Craigslist, Facebook Marketplace, or community bulletin board system can yield lots. However, it's vital to examine the scooter carefully for damage and performance.
Regional non-profit organizations: Organizations that cater to people with impairments might likewise use scooter leasings, loans, or utilized units for sale at lowered costs.
